Rejoinder to critics of laissez-faire capitalism.(Turning Point)
Journal of Corporate Citizenship, The, September, 2006 by Barnett, William, II; Block, Walter
IN BLOCK AND BARNETT (2005) WE MAKE the case that the best way to promote peace and prosperity, to protect the environment and fight poverty is to rein in government to the greatest extent possible. Each of our critics (Batten and Szilagyi 2005; Higgins 2005; Jonker 2005) challenges this thesis, and we consider them in the order they appear in the journal issue.
Batten and Szilagyi
These authors exhibit a bit of confusion about Mises' views on limited government vis-a-vis anarcho-capitalism. They (Batten and Szilagyi 2005: 43) claim Mises takes a position 'opposing taxes' and sees 'none at all' as the proper role for government. Not so, not so. Mises saw a very limited, but important, role for the state. These authors maintain that we favour a...
